Car Locksmith Emergency: A Guide to Navigating Unexpected Lockouts

Car lockouts are one of those unexpected emergency situations that seem to occur at the most troublesome times. Whether you've lost your keys, locked them in the car, or found a harmed lock, the sinking sensation of being stranded can quickly develop into panic. Thankfully, car locksmith services specialize in fixing these immediate scenarios. This guide explores the nature of car locksmith emergency situations, the services they supply, and how to navigate such difficult moments rapidly and efficiently.


Understanding a Car Locksmith Emergency

A car locksmith emergency describes moments where instant help from an expert locksmith is required due to problems connected to vehicle locks or keys. These situations can occur for a variety of factors, including lost keys, malfunctioning locks, broken keys, or electronic key fob programming issues. No matter the scenario, car locksmiths possess the tools, abilities, and proficiency to fix the problem on the spot.

The growing dependence on advanced vehicle security systems has considerably better auto safety but has actually also made car lockouts and key malfunctions more complex to resolve. Without professional support, trying to fix these issues by yourself can lead to damage or put your vehicle at higher danger.


Typical Scenarios Requiring a Car Locksmith

Several scenarios may require the knowledge of an expert car locksmith. Here are the most frequent emergencies they deal with:

  1. Accidental Lockout
    -- Forgetting keys inside the car is one of the most typical factors people call a car locksmith. This can happen to anyone and frequently occurs throughout stressful or rushed moments.

  2. Lost or Misplaced Keys
    -- Losing your car keys outright can be extremely discouraging, especially when you're far from home or in an unfamiliar area.

  3. Broken Keys
    -- Over time, regular wear and tear can compromise your car key. A key can snap off in the ignition, door lock, or trunk, rendering your vehicle unusable.

  4. Damaged Locks
    -- Whether due to tried theft or basic mechanical failure, a lock that won't operate properly can leave your car incapacitated.

  5. Concerns With Electronic Keys or Fobs
    -- Modern automobiles typically use keyless entry systems and push-to-start mechanisms. A dead key fob battery, reprogramming mistake, or hardware malfunction can leave you stuck.

  6. Stuck Ignition
    -- Some lorries might encounter issues with the ignition system, where the key will not turn or get released from the ignition, requiring specialized locksmith intervention.


How a Car Locksmith Can Help During Emergencies

Car locksmiths are trained specialists who utilize specialized tools and techniques to deal with automotive lock and key problems. They provide numerous services created to get you back on the roadway safely and rapidly. Here's what they can do:

  • Unlocking Car Doors
    Using tools like wedges, slim jims, or lock choices, locksmiths can securely open your car without causing damage to the door or lock mechanism.

  • Key Replacement
    If you've lost your keys, a car locksmith can produce a brand-new key on the spot, including cutting standard metal keys or programming electronic chips.

  • Key Extraction
    When a key breaks inside a lock or ignition, locksmiths can safely extract the broken piece and supply a replacement.

  • Lock Repair or Replacement
    If your locks have been tampered with, damaged, or are simply malfunctioning, a locksmith can repair or replace them to ensure your car is safe.

  • Reprogramming Key Fobs
    For automobiles with electronic keys, locksmith professionals can reprogram key fobs, reset transponders, or provide brand-new ones.

  • Ignition Repair
    If your vehicle's ignition system is jammed or malfunctioning, a locksmith can resolve the issue without the requirement to call a mechanic.


Actions to Take During a Car Lockout Emergency

In minutes of panic, it's essential to keep calm and act methodically. Here are the key actions you should take during a car lockout or related emergency situation:

  1. Stay Safe
    -- Evaluate your environments. If you're in an unsafe location or it's late in the evening, transfer to a well-lit or congested area while waiting on help.

  2. Prevent DIY Solutions
    -- Attempting to pick the lock yourself or use improvised tools can cause more harm than excellent, resulting in scratches, damaged systems, or broken windows. Leave it to the specialists to avoid expensive repairs.

  3. Contact a Trusted Car Locksmith
    -- Search for a reliable locksmith with 24/7 emergency services near your place. Make sure they're licensed, guaranteed, and experienced with your vehicle's make and design.

  4. Supply Details
    -- Communicate your specific location, the kind of issue you're facing, and any appropriate vehicle information. This helps the locksmith arrive prepared to help you immediately.

  5. Inspect Identification
    -- When the locksmith arrives, confirm their qualifications. A trusted locksmith will have appropriate identification, tools, and a professional mindset.

  6. Have Proof of Ownership Ready
    -- Be prepared to show evidence of car ownership (e.g., registration or insurance coverage) to guarantee the locksmith adheres to security protocols.


How to Minimize the Risk of Future Car Lockout Emergencies

While emergency situations can't constantly be prevented, a little preparation can reduce the probability of finding yourself locked out. Here are some proactive pointers:

  • Always Carry a Spare Key
    Keep a spare type in a secure area, such as in the house or with a relied on friend or relative.

  • Utilize a Key Locator Device
    Attach a Bluetooth tracker to your key ring. This makes finding lost keys quick and simple utilizing your smartphone.

  • Replace Worn Keys
    Routinely examine for signs of wear and replace keys before they snap or breakdown.

  • Maintain Your Locks and Key Fobs
    Guarantee your car door locks and key fobs remain in good working condition by cleaning and replacing elements as needed.


FAQs About Car Locksmith Emergencies

Q: How much does a car locksmith charge for emergency situation services?A: The expense varies depending on aspects such as place, time of day, and the intricacy of the service. Anticipate to pay more for immediate or after-hours help, but usually, services can range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 250.

Q: Can a locksmith open any car?A: Most of the times,
licensed locksmiths are trained to work with a vast array of car brands and models, consisting of older cars and those with innovative security functions. Always verify with the locksmith if they can handle your specific vehicle type. Q: How Auto Locksmiths long does it consider a locksmith to unlock a car?A: Most car

lockouts can be fixed in 5 to 30 minutes, depending on the intricacy of the lock and whether unique tools or programming is needed. Q: Will unlocking my car damage it?A: Professional locksmiths use specialized tools developed to open

your car without triggering damage to the lock, door, or windows. Q: What if I'm locked out of my car late at night?A: Many locksmith professionals provide 24/7 emergency services, so you can get help even throughout odd hours.
